“Looking for their first win in the Can Am Cup, Britain West Motorsport will bring a four-car effort to Mosport International Raceway this weekend”

2011-06-22

Brantford, Ontario – June 22, 2011 – Britain West Motorsport, Canada’s leading Formula Ford competition group, heads back to the sweeping natural terrain road course of Mosport International Raceway in a effort to capture their first Can Am Cup title. This weekend will see the seventh running of the Can Am Cup, founded by Howden Media Group owner Rob Howden, publisher of eFormulaCarNews.com. Despite multiple wins in the Formula Ford class, the Can Am Cup has eluded the Britain West Motorsport squad. This weekend will see three familiar faces joined by a newcomer to the Formula Ford ranks. In B Group cars it will be Gord Ross piloting his bright orange #63 Britain West prepared Van Diemen. In the A Group cars it will be St-Jeanne d’arc, Quebec native Sergio Pasian coming off a career best weekend at the Canadian Grand Prix. Joining Pasian will be Sofina Foods Driver Development member Garett Grist from Grimsby, Ontario as he looks to repeat his stellar opening weekend in Formula Ford, which saw the rookie driver take two poles and two seconds in his first trip to Mosport.

“All of our guys were good at Mosport last time out for the Spring Race. Gord took a podium and Garett ran really well taking two podiums,” comments David Clubine, owner of Britain West Motorsport. “I’m glad to see Sergio here in his Formula Ford. He was great at the Grand Prix. Last time here he was in his Mazda in the Libre class. This time he’s in his Formula Ford and he will be a factor all weekend long.”

Joining the Britain West squad for the first of four races in the Ontario Formula Ford Challenge is Mathew DiLeo from Innisfil, Ontario. The karting standout and experienced open wheel racer is looking for more track time right here in Ontario. DiLeo has been running in the hotly contest USF2000 Series with Brian Stewart Racing, who orchestrated this four race program with Britain West Motorsport. DiLeo brings a load of sports car and formula car experience to the team and will be a factor all weekend long.

“I have known Brian (Stewart) for many years. I was really honoured when he called us looking to run Mathew in some Formula Ford races at Mosport,” comments Clubine. “Matthew is a great competitor and we are really excited to have him join our team for some dates this summer. Matthew and Garett raced karts together and they are looking forward to joining forces in the Can Am Cup this weekend.”

The Britain West squad takes to Mosport International Raceway on Friday, June 24 for a full day of practice followed by two complete days on Saturday and Sunday. A fixture in the Canadian motor sports scene for nearly two decades, Britain West has been supplying road racers and British Car Collectors since 1976. As the exclusive Van Diemen Chassis and Dunlop Tire importer for Canada, they also represent AimSport Mychron Data Systems, Penske Shocks and HANS Device. Britain West are also known as the leading engine builder for the popular Formula Ford power plant making use of an in-house machine shop, tooling and test dyno.
